M/V Roger Blough; Lake Superior, Michigan

Lake Superior, Michigan | 2016-May-27

Initial Notification: On May 27, 2016, the M/V Roger Blough ran around on Gros Cap Reef in Lake Superior, west of Sault Ste. Marie, along the U.S. and Canadian border. Max potential discharge is 133,141 gallons of number 2 diesel. USCG Sector Sault Ste. Marie contacted the NOAA SSC requesting trajectory, fate, and effects for the potential release, but no reported pollution at this time.
